Financial Aid Breakdown 2008-09
| Loan | Federal Grant | State/Local Grant | Institutional Grant |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| (%) of Students Receiving | 28% | 58% | 63% | 4% |
| Avg Amount Receiving | $3,861 | $3,657 | $2,337 | $748 |
Federal Loan Default Rates
| 2008 | 2007 | 2006 |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Default Rate (%) | 6.8% | 5.5% | 2.4% |
| Number in Default | 43 | 29 | 12 |
| Number in Repayment | 626 | 527 | 482 |
Source: IPEDS Survey 2008-2009

- Overall Student Enrollment
- Total Student Enrollment: 5,566 Undergraduate: 5,566
- Student Gender
- Total Student Gender Male: 1,917 Female: 3,649
- Undergraduate Gender Male: 1,917 Female: 3,649
- Student Attendance
- Total Student Attendance Full-Time: 2,675 Part-Time: 2,891
- Undergraduate Attendance Full-Time: 2,675 Part-Time: 2,891
Student Race Breakdown
| Number | Percent | |
|---|---|---|
| Non-Resident Alien | - | - |
| American Indian | 7 | 0.1% |
| Black | 2,110 | 38% |
| Asian | 38 | 0.7% |
| Hispanic | 58 | 1% |
| White | 3,294 | 59% |
| Unknown | 59 | 1% |
Student Age Breakdown
| Number | Percent | |
|---|---|---|
| Age Under 18 | 615 | 11% |
| Ages 18-19 | 1,081 | 19% |
| Ages 20-21 | 746 | 13% |
| Ages 22-24 | 602 | 11% |
| Ages 25-29 | 676 | 12% |
| Ages 30-34 | 539 | 10% |
| Ages 35-39 | 448 | 8% |
| Ages 40-49 | 560 | 10% |
| Ages 50-65 | 273 | 5% |
| Age Over 65 | 25 | 0.4% |
| Age Unknown | 1 | 0.02% |

- Retention Rates
- Full-Time Entering Students Retained: 59%
- Part-Time Entering Students Retained: 38%
Graduation Rates
| (%) of Entering Class | |
|---|---|
| Overall | |
| All Students | 16% |
| By Gender | |
| Male | 18% |
| Female | 15% |
| By Race | |
| American Indian | - |
| Black | 11% |
| Hispanic | 9% |
| White | 21% |
| Unknown | 17% |
